Why is this different from other AI ROI calculators?
Most ROI calculators use a simple formula: hours saved × hourly rate = ROI. This consistently overstates returns because it assumes 100% of saved time converts to additional output. Research shows this never happens—people reinvest saved time into quality improvement, strategic thinking, learning, and work-life balance. Our New ROI Framework accounts for this reality, producing conservative projections executives can actually defend. We show you the full picture while calculating ROI using only the most measurable value streams.
What is the New ROI Framework?
The New ROI Framework recognizes that AI creates value in five streams, not just one. When AI saves time, that time flows into: (1) Direct Productivity—additional measurable output, (2) Quality Improvement—fewer errors, deeper analysis, better outcomes, (3) Creative & Strategic Work—innovation and competitive advantage, (4) Learning & Capability Building—skills development for future productivity, and (5) Wellbeing & Retention—reduced burnout and lower turnover. Traditional ROI counts only the first stream. We display all five but calculate financial ROI using only the two most defensible: Direct Productivity and Quality Improvement.

What are "Shared Agents" in the report?
Shared Agents are AI-powered workflows and assistants that started as individual solutions—built by employees to solve their own problems—then scaled to serve teams, departments, or clients. This grassroots-to-scale pattern emerges naturally when organizations enable (rather than mandate) AI adoption. Subject-matter experts in accounting, sales, legal, or operations build what they need; the best solutions get noticed; a small central team helps scale winners. The calculator projects how many shared agents organizations like yours typically operate within 12 months.
Why does grassroots adoption outperform top-down mandates?
Our research shows 80% of top-performing organizations chose employee-led AI adoption with light central coordination—not IT-mandated rollouts. This works because employees are already experimenting with AI tools; top performers channel this energy rather than fight it. Bottom-up adoption aligns with how AI is naturally being used. Top-down mandates create resistance; enablement creates momentum. The most successful approach: give employees access and permission to experiment, identify early adopters, and create a small central team for governance and best-practice sharing.
What do the investment levels (Starter, Growth, Transformation) mean?
Starter: Grassroots beginning—employees get access to AI tools, learn through self-directed exploration and peer sharing, minimal central oversight. Low cost, low risk, high learning. Growth: Structured program—multiple AI tools tailored to roles, formal training programs, dedicated internal lead coordinating adoption. Transformation: Enterprise commitment—premium licenses, custom integrations, comprehensive training with coaching and certification, external consulting support, central AI team coordinating across business units. Larger organizations typically require Growth or Transformation levels to achieve benchmark results.
